調(diào)用機動車違章查詢接口有什么技術(shù)要求?
調(diào)用機動車違章查詢接口的技術(shù)要求多樣,涵蓋信息準確、平臺選擇、數(shù)據(jù)處理、網(wǎng)絡(luò)操作及安全保障等多個方面。輸入車輛信息必須與行駛證精準匹配,車牌號、車架號等關(guān)鍵信息要仔細核對。選擇權(quán)威平臺,官方的交管 12123 等優(yōu)先考慮,第三方平臺需考察口碑與資質(zhì)。處理數(shù)據(jù)時,要掌握 JSON 格式處理。網(wǎng)絡(luò)操作涉及 HTTP 協(xié)議、網(wǎng)絡(luò)庫使用等。同時,要保障接口安全、做好異常處理。
在數(shù)據(jù)處理環(huán)節(jié),JSON 格式的解析與生成至關(guān)重要。因為很多接口返回的數(shù)據(jù)都是 JSON 格式,只有熟練掌握,才能準確提取所需的違章信息。比如車輛的違章時間、地點、具體行為等,都包含在 JSON 數(shù)據(jù)結(jié)構(gòu)中。
網(wǎng)絡(luò)操作方面,深入了解 HTTP 協(xié)議是基礎(chǔ)。像 GET、POST 等請求方法,要依據(jù)實際需求合理選擇。請求頭和響應(yīng)頭的處理也不容忽視,它們承載著與服務(wù)器交互的重要信息。還要熟練運用網(wǎng)絡(luò)庫,像 Python 中的 requests 庫或 urllib 庫,借助它們發(fā)起網(wǎng)絡(luò)請求并處理響應(yīng),順暢獲取違章數(shù)據(jù)。
保障接口安全是重中之重。對于設(shè)計車輛違章管理系統(tǒng)的 API 接口,要綜合運用多種手段。例如使用 Spring Security 進行權(quán)限控制和身份驗證,只有合法的用戶或程序才能調(diào)用接口,防止非法訪問。同時,利用全局異常處理器處理各種異常情況,確保系統(tǒng)在面對網(wǎng)絡(luò)波動、數(shù)據(jù)錯誤等問題時依然穩(wěn)定運行。借助 Spring 聲明式事務(wù)管理保證數(shù)據(jù)一致性,避免數(shù)據(jù)丟失或錯誤。
調(diào)用機動車違章查詢接口的技術(shù)要求是一個系統(tǒng)工程,從信息的準確錄入,到平臺的審慎選擇,再到數(shù)據(jù)處理、網(wǎng)絡(luò)操作以及安全保障等各個環(huán)節(jié),都緊密相連。只有全面掌握這些技術(shù)要求,才能實現(xiàn)高效、準確且安全的違章查詢功能,為用戶提供可靠的服務(wù) 。
最新問答

